TEKTRONIX 5B12N Dual Time Base Plugin

Core characteristics of the instrument and panel controls

1. Core characteristics of the instrument

Dual time base generator: including A time base (main time base) and B time base (auxiliary time base), supporting three working modes (independent sweep, dual sweep, delayed sweep).

Scanning speed range:

A time base: 1 μ s/Div to 5s/Div (21 levels 1-2-5 sequence), 10x magnification (A SWP MAG) to reach 100ns/Div;

B time base: 0.2 μ s/Div to 0.5s/Div (20 levels 1-2-5 sequence), no amplification function.

Delay function: Set the delay time using the DELAY TIME MULT knob, with a range of 0.2-10.2 times the A time base sweep speed (corresponding to 1 μ s to 50s), for delayed sweep mode.

External signal support: External signals can be connected to replace the A time base display, and the amplifier mode provides two calibration deflection coefficients of 50mV/Div and 0.5V/Div.

2. Key panel controls (function summary)

Control Category Control Name Function Description

Mode control MODE (A/B/dual sweep) - A: Only A time base works, B time base is locked

-B: Only B time base works, A time base is locked

-Dual sweep frequency (A+B pressed): A and B time bases work simultaneously, with time sharing display

A INTEN-B DLY'D Delay Sweep Mode Switch, to be coordinated with A/B buttons:

-Only press A: display A time base, B time base works synchronously (strengthened segment display)

-Only press B: B time base delay start (delay time is determined by A time base and DELAY TIME MULT)

-Press A+B: A time base strengthening segment and B time base delay display

B TRIG AFTER DLY is triggered after a delay in the B time base. It is necessary to first meet the delay time set by the A time base, and then activate the B time base with the trigger signal

Time base control A/B Seconds/DIV selects calibration scanning speed, and the knob skirt lights up to display the current gear (A is a dark gray knob, B is a light gray knob)

A SWP MAG A time base is amplified 10 times, and the scanning speed is directly displayed after amplification (such as 1 μ s/Div → 100ns/Div), with only the central grid area visible

DELAY TIME MULT delay multiple adjustment, range 0.2-10.2 times A time base sweep speed, used to locate the starting point of delayed sweep frequency

A SINGL SWP A Time Base Single Sweep Mode, only triggered once when pressed, requires A RESET reset

A RESET resets the sweep circuit: re standby in single mode, terminate the current sweep in any mode

Trigger Control A/B TRIGGERING Source - LEFT/RIGHT: Select the left/right vertical plugin as the trigger source

-COMPOSITE (exclusive to A): Select the display signal as the trigger source (press A+B)

-LINE: Select the power frequency (50/60Hz) as the trigger source

-EXT (unique to A): Select A EXT INPUT external signal as the trigger source

A/B TRIGGERING COUPLING - AC (pressed): Capacitive coupling, blocking DC, attenuating low frequencies<50Hz

-DC (pop-up): Direct coupling, retaining DC and low-frequency components

A/B TRIGGERING SLOPE -+SLOPE (pressed): Positive slope trigger (signal rising edge starts sweep frequency)

-- SLOPE (pop-up): Negative slope trigger (signal falling edge initiates frequency sweep)

A/B TRIGGERING LEVEL adjusts the trigger level, and the ± region corresponds to the positive and negative voltage points of the signal. Rotate clockwise to increase the trigger level

Status and display READY INDICATOR indicator light, illuminated in A time base single mode to indicate readiness (trigger acceptable)

Display (ALT/CHOP) - ALT (pop-up): alternately displays A/B time base, suitable for fast scanning speed

-CHOP (pressed): Chopper displays A/B time base, suitable for scenarios with slow scanning speed or large scanning speed differences

INTEN BAL balances the brightness of A and B time base trajectories for clear observation or photography in dual sweep mode

Working mode and operation process

1. Three core working modes

Mode name trigger condition applicable scenario key operation steps

Independent sweep mode (A or B works separately) - Normal trigger (AUTO TRIG pops up): The trigger signal must be ≥ 15Hz and the LEVEL must be correct

-Automatic trigger (AUTO TRIG pressed): Free operation at<15Hz or no trigger (baseline illuminated)

-Single trigger (A SINGL SWP pressed): Only 1 sweep frequency, A RESET is required to reset the regular time measurement of simple signals, non repetitive signal photography 1. Press the A or B button of MODE

2. Choose TRIGGERING SOURCE-COUPLING/SLOPE

3. Adjust LEVEL to stable display, press A RESET for standby in single mode

Dual sweep mode (A+B working simultaneously) A trigger source corresponds to the left vertical plugin, B trigger source corresponds to the right vertical plugin, and trigger parameters need to be set separately to observe two signals (or different scan speeds of the same signal) simultaneously. 1. Press the A+B button of MODE

2. Set the PLAY to ALT (fast scanning speed) or CHOP (slow scanning speed)

3. Adjust the Seconds/DIV and trigger parameters of A/B separately, and use INTERN BAL to balance the brightness
